Dynamic programming is a classical algorithmic paradigm, which often allows the evaluation of a search space of exponential size in polynomial time. Recursive problem decomposition, tabulation of intermediate results for re-use, and Bellman’s Principle of Optimality are its well-understood ingredients. However, algorithms often lack abstraction and are difficult to implement, tedious to debug, and delicate to modify. The present article proposes a generic framework for specifying dynamic programming problems. This framework can handle all kinds of sequential inputs, as well as tree-structured data. Biosequence analysis, document processing, molecular structure analysis, comparison of objects assembled in a hierarchic fashion, and generally,...
Treballs Finals de Grau de Matemàtiques, Facultat de Matemàtiques, Universitat de Barcelona, Any: 20...
Abstract Dynamic programming is a form of recursion in which intermediate results are saved in a mat...
Steffen P, Giegerich R. Table design in dynamic programming. INFORMATION AND COMPUTATION. 2006;204(9...
Dynamic programming is a classical algorithmic paradigm, which often allows the evaluation of a sear...
Background: Dynamic programming algorithms provide exact solutions to many problems in computational...
Background: Dynamic programming algorithms provide exact solutions to many problems in computational...
Giegerich R, Meyer C, Steffen P. A discipline of dynamic programming over sequence data. SCIENCE OF ...
Steffen P, Giegerich R. Versatile and declarative dynamic programming using pair algebras. BMC Bioin...
AbstractDynamic programming is a classical programming technique, applicable in a wide variety of do...
Abstract. Dynamic programming is a classic programming technique, applicable in a wide variety of do...
frobertcmeyerpsteffengtechfakunibielefeldde Abstract Dynamic programming is a classic programming t...
We develop a formal model of enumeration problems and define dynamic programming in its setting. Dyn...
International audienceWe present a--yet unpublished-- generalization of the Algebraic Dynamic Progra...
Applications of dynamic programming (DP) algorithms are numerous, and include genetic engineering an...
Dynamic programming solutions to a number of different recurrence equations for sequence comparison ...
Treballs Finals de Grau de Matemàtiques, Facultat de Matemàtiques, Universitat de Barcelona, Any: 20...
Abstract Dynamic programming is a form of recursion in which intermediate results are saved in a mat...
Steffen P, Giegerich R. Table design in dynamic programming. INFORMATION AND COMPUTATION. 2006;204(9...
Dynamic programming is a classical algorithmic paradigm, which often allows the evaluation of a sear...
Background: Dynamic programming algorithms provide exact solutions to many problems in computational...
Background: Dynamic programming algorithms provide exact solutions to many problems in computational...
Giegerich R, Meyer C, Steffen P. A discipline of dynamic programming over sequence data. SCIENCE OF ...
Steffen P, Giegerich R. Versatile and declarative dynamic programming using pair algebras. BMC Bioin...
AbstractDynamic programming is a classical programming technique, applicable in a wide variety of do...
Abstract. Dynamic programming is a classic programming technique, applicable in a wide variety of do...
frobertcmeyerpsteffengtechfakunibielefeldde Abstract Dynamic programming is a classic programming t...
We develop a formal model of enumeration problems and define dynamic programming in its setting. Dyn...
International audienceWe present a--yet unpublished-- generalization of the Algebraic Dynamic Progra...
Applications of dynamic programming (DP) algorithms are numerous, and include genetic engineering an...
Dynamic programming solutions to a number of different recurrence equations for sequence comparison ...
Treballs Finals de Grau de Matemàtiques, Facultat de Matemàtiques, Universitat de Barcelona, Any: 20...
Abstract Dynamic programming is a form of recursion in which intermediate results are saved in a mat...
Steffen P, Giegerich R. Table design in dynamic programming. INFORMATION AND COMPUTATION. 2006;204(9...